3 月 17 日消息,據谷歌 Go 語言官方新聞稿,Go 語言開發團隊近日改進了運行環境的跟蹤器(Trace)功能,號稱可以將 CPU 負載降低至原先的1%,同時還新增持續跟蹤記錄(Flight Recording)功能。
注意到,Go 語言的運行環境跟蹤器功能(runtime / trace)旨在幫助開發者梳理項目,該功能允許開發者通過可視化方式追蹤項目中各項進程,開發者還能夠在每項進程中加入特定的標注,從而更細致地監控分析項目。
此外,開發團隊提到,在之前的 Go 語言版本中,使用跟蹤功能會導致 CPU負載過大,而如今開發團隊通過“優化回溯效率”,將 CPU 開銷降至原先的 1-2%,這樣開發者便可以頻繁地使用跟蹤功能來監控和診斷項目,而不會對自己的設備性能產生太大的影響。
而在最新的 Go語言版本中,用戶還可以使用持續跟蹤記錄(Flight Recording)功能,該功能允許IDE在后臺持續追蹤項目進程,同時還提供了一項全新跟蹤讀取 API,讓開發者更容易獲得跟蹤數據。
本文鏈接:http://www.tebozhan.com/showinfo-119-76164-0.html谷歌 Go 語言改進運行環境跟蹤器功能,號稱“CPU 負載降至原先 1%”
聲明:本網頁內容旨在傳播知識,若有侵權等問題請及時與本網聯系,我們將在第一時間刪除處理。郵件:2376512515@qq.com